The Importance of Fitness to Your Life

Fitness is defined as an enduring state of well-being and physical fitness, more specifically, your ability to do physical activities and parts of everyday tasks without falling or becoming exhausted. Physical fitness can be achieved through proper diet, regular-but not excessively rigorous physical activity, and adequate rest. It can also be achieved by training your body and mind for optimal performance in sports and other physical activities.
